Tracing Ancient to Rai Rhythms: The Varied World of the Rhythms

Morocco’s musical heritage is a captivating tapestry, woven from ages of cultural interaction . From the deeply soulful rhythms of Gnawa, rooted in Sub-Saharan African traditions and Sufi mysticism, to the upbeat pulse of Rai, a genre born in the urban districts of Oran and later embraced across the nation, the journey reveals an impressive spectrum of styles. Juxtaposed to these prominent forms are folk Berber melodies, Andalusian classical music , and the shifting sounds of contemporary artists fusing both traditional and global influences, creating a truly unique audio experience.

Moroccan Songs That Narrate a Narrative

Morocco’s rich musical landscape is brimming with songs that do more than just entertain; they weave captivating narratives. Many artists, including genres like Chaabi, Gnawa, and Rai, utilize their music to chronicle history, folklore , and personal accounts. These powerful pieces often recount the struggles of everyday people, past events, or traditional beliefs . You can find themes of love , loss , and strength explored deeply in the lyrics. Here's a glimpse of what you might discover:

  • Beloved Chaabi songs depicting the joys and challenges of married life.
  • Gnawa mystical songs describing ancient rituals and the journey to enlightenment .
  • Rai ballads addressing political issues and the search for liberty .

Discovering these songs is a unique way to connect with the soul of Morocco and understand its identity on a deeper point.
